The introductory price is valid till November 10, 2023
Nissan India has launched the Magnite AMT in India and it is priced at an introductory price of ₹ 6.50 lakh (ex-showroom India). Now, the Magnite with the AMT is available in the XE, XL, XV, XV Premium variants as also the recently launched Kuro Edition. Though we have asked Nissan India for a detailed pricing, we have not received it yet.

The pricing though is very competitive as the AMT's, a segment below are way pricier than the Magnite. To put things into perspective, the Hyundai Exter AMT costs between ₹ 8.68 lakh- ₹ 10.10 lakh, while the Tata Punch AMT is priced between ₹ 7.50 lakh- ₹ 10.10 lakh (both prices ex-showroom India)
The Nissan Magnite AMT is available with the 1-litre engine and we recently got to drive the car in sunny Chennai. The Magnite AMT does not come with any changes to the exterior and the features too remain more or less the same and as it had impressed us earlier with the quality, it is still top notch.
Bookings for the Nissan Magnite AMT begin today and the introductory price will be available only till November 10, 2023.
